About 2-N,4-N-dinaphthalen-1-yl-2-N,4-N-diphenyl-7-(9-phenylcarbazol-2-yl)dibenzothiophene-2,4-diamine

2-N,4-N-dinaphthalen-1-yl-2-N,4-N-diphenyl-7-(9-phenylcarbazol-2-yl)dibenzothiophene-2,4-diamine (PubChem CID 129178911) has the molecular formula C62H41N3S and a molecular weight of 860.10 g/mol. Its IUPAC name is 2-N,4-N-dinaphthalen-1-yl-2-N,4-N-diphenyl-7-(9-phenylcarbazol-2-yl)dibenzothiophene-2,4-diamine.
